polysomnography /pol'ee som nog"reuh fee, -seuhm-/, n.
/pol'ee som"neuh gram'/, n.
a record of a person's sleep pattern, breathing, heart activity, and limb movements during sleep. Abbr.: PSG
[POLY- + L somn(um) sleep + -O- + -GRAM1; for sense of POLY-, cf. POLYGRAPH]
